How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- amendment to contract action adding claim in tort and for punitive damages could be served under OCGA § 9-11-5
- amendment to contract action adding claim in tort and for punitive damages could be served under OCGA § 9-11-5
- admitted facts did not give rise to a conclusion of law that punitive damages were authorized
- default judgment operates as admission by the defendant of the truth of definite allegations in the complaint, and of fair inferences and conclusions of fact to be drawn from the allegations
- default judgment operates as admission by the defendant of the truth of definite allegations in the complaint, and of fair inferences and conclusions of fact to be drawn from the allegations
- a default on the part of the defendant serving to eliminate his answer to the complaint admits only the definite and certain allegations of the complaint and the fair inferences and conclusions of fact to be drawn therefrom
